What is the Most Successful Guild in WoW?

Determining the most successful guild in World of Warcraft (WoW) is a complex undertaking. “Success” can be defined in several ways: World First raid clears, longevity, community impact, or even financial prosperity. However, when considering sheer raiding prowess and consistent top-tier performance in the modern era, Echo stands out as the current frontrunner. While past guilds like Method had extended periods of dominance, and others boast impressive achievements, Echo’s recent track record of securing multiple World Firsts in Shadowlands and Dragonflight raids, coupled with their strategic and adaptable gameplay, places them at the top.

Defining Success in the WoW Guild Landscape

Before diving deeper, it’s essential to clarify what constitutes “success” in the competitive world of WoW guilds. It’s not just about being the first to down a raid boss. Factors include:

  • World First Titles: The most coveted prize, indicating the fastest clear of a new raid.
  • Consistent Performance: Maintaining a top ranking across multiple raid tiers.
  • Strategic Innovation: Developing new tactics and strategies that become standard practice.
  • Guild Stability: Maintaining a strong roster and leadership over time.
  • Community Engagement: Contributing to the WoW community through guides, streams, and other content.
  • Financial Sustainability: While less publicized, the ability to support the guild’s operations through sponsorships and other means.

Echo’s Rise to Prominence

Echo‘s story is intertwined with that of Method. Formed by former Method members after internal issues and controversies, Echo quickly established itself as a force to be reckoned with. Their focus on optimizing strategies, utilizing advanced data analysis, and fostering a collaborative environment allowed them to surpass their predecessor.

Their success can be attributed to several key factors:

  • Strong Leadership: A clear vision and effective leadership structure.
  • Talented Roster: Recruiting and retaining highly skilled players.
  • Data-Driven Approach: Analyzing raid logs and simulations to optimize performance.
  • Adaptability: Quickly adapting to new encounters and strategies.
  • Dedicated Practice: Committing significant time and effort to raid preparation.

While Echo currently holds the top spot, the competitive landscape is constantly evolving. Guilds like Liquid, Method, and others are continuously striving to challenge their dominance. The pursuit of World Firsts is a relentless race, and the future of WoW raiding is sure to bring new challenges and exciting rivalries.

Other Notable Guilds

While Echo currently reigns supreme, it’s crucial to acknowledge the contributions and achievements of other prominent guilds:

  • Method: Historically one of the most successful raiding guilds, Method still maintains a competitive presence despite past setbacks. Their legacy and contribution to the raiding scene are undeniable.
  • Liquid: A top North American guild, Liquid consistently challenges for World First titles and has a strong track record of success.
  • BDGG (Big Dumb Guild Guys): Another strong North American contender, BDGG is known for its innovative strategies and close-knit community.
  • Skyline, Chao Jie, Jitianhong: Leading guilds from the Chinese region, showcasing the global nature of competitive WoW raiding.

The Ever-Changing Landscape

The landscape of top WoW guilds is constantly in flux. Rosters change, strategies evolve, and new guilds emerge. The pursuit of World Firsts is a demanding and competitive endeavor, requiring dedication, skill, and a bit of luck. Ultimately, the “most successful guild” is a title that is continuously earned and re-earned with each new raid tier.

6. Why did Method fall apart?

Method faced internal controversies, including allegations of sexual abuse and misconduct, which led to the departure of key members and sponsors. This ultimately resulted in the guild’s decline and the formation of new guilds like Echo.

7. What is the most in-demand role in WoW?

Tanks and healers are generally the most in-demand roles, particularly for dungeon and raid content. They are essential for group success and often scarce compared to DPS players.
